Why Rent Beauty Space?

The primary appeal of renting beauty space lies in the flexibility and freedom it affords professionals. Here are a few key reasons to consider this approach:

  • Cost-Effective Solutions: Renting a space can significantly reduce overhead costs, allowing you to direct more funds toward marketing and client acquisition.
  • Bring Your Vision to Life: With a rented space, you have the power to furnish and design your area in alignment with your unique brand identity.
  • Reduced Responsibility: Many rental spaces come with amenities and utilities included, easing the burdens of property management.
  • Networking Opportunities: Being in a shared environment fosters connections with other beauty professionals, opening doors for collaboration and referral business.

How to Find the Perfect Beauty Space to Rent

Finding your ideal beauty space is critical. The right location can make or break your business. Here’s how to ensure you make a strategic choice:

1. Assess Your Needs

Before diving into the rental market, clearly define what you need:

  • Space requirements based on your services
  • Desired location demographics (entrance visibility, foot traffic, etc.)
  • Budget constraints and expected monthly rentals

2. Research Locations

3. Evaluate Agreements

Rental agreements can vary significantly. Ensure you understand the terms, including:

  • Length of rental commitment
  • Inclusion of utilities and amenities
  • Rules regarding client treatment protocols and service offerings
